Fluid fasting policies are more important, since lack of hydration can contribute to contrast material-induced nephropathy. “Policies on fluid restriction prior to contrast-enhanced CT should be reconsidered and there is need for more definitive research on the subject,” concluded the authors. WebJun 24, 2024 · 1. NPO Means “Nothing by Mouth” NPO means “nothing by mouth,” from the Latin nil per os. The acronym is simply a doctor’s shorthand for a period of time in which you may not eat or drink anything (ask about prescription medication). Fasting is generally prescribed in preparation for an operation or exam. In medical imaging, doctors usually …

WebOct 9, 2024 · For a CT scan of your abdomen or pelvis you might need: a full bladder before your scan – so you might need to drink 1 litre of water beforehand. to drink a liquid contrast – this dye highlights your urinary system on the screen. to stop eating or drinking for some time before the scan. WebJul 23, 2024 · Generally, health professionals recommend patients to fast for 6 to 8 hours before CT or MRI. It is necessary when you are performing contrast enhancement. The purpose is to avoid the adverse effects of contrast agents. Although the side effects are rare, contrast agents can cause nausea and vomiting.
WebYour doctor may tell you not to eat or drink anything the night before your test. Barium will work better if your stomach and bowels are empty. It is important to drink plenty of liquids during and after the test. Barium sulfate may cause severe constipation. Barium sulfate is also available as an enema and given through the rectum.
